#3b4550 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3b4550 is composed of 23.1% red, 27.1%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.3% cyan, 13.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 68.6% black. It has a hue angle of 211.4 degrees, a saturation of 15.1% and a lightness of 27.3%. #3b4550 color hex could be obtained by blending #768aa0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#3b4550 color description : Very dark grayish blue.

#3b4550 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#3b4550 has RGB values of R:59, G:69, B:80 and CMYK values of C:0.26, M:0.14, Y:0, K:0.69. Its decimal value is 3884368.

Shades and Tints of #3b4550

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f5f6f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3b4550

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#40454b is the less saturated color, while #00428b is the most saturated one.
